    Hi! I need help with slider revolution.

    I had a slider responsive perfectly working. It size is 1170 x 600.
    Now, I need to change slider size to 1170 x 300. So i changed original images with new images on the new size. But, this change broke responsive. I tried changing some slider configuration but I could not make ir work responsive again.

    Hello,

    You have set “cover” in BG fit settings and of course image will be cut to cover all the area that you have. If you don’t want to have the cover effect then change it to contain http://prntscr.com/jaq8cy then image will be resized but won’t cover all the visible area.

    Hello,

    You are welcome. BG image can be either resized (contain) or cut (cover). You may also set the % size but then the image will be scaled, don’t think that it’s the good solution. So, choose the one that will suit your need in the best way.
